IAC Close To Buying Movie Recommendation Site Flixster: Report

The Flixster deal talks have been going on for a while, and IAC (NSDQ: IACI) has been in and out of discussions with the movie recommendations site/application. Now WSJ’s Deal Journal is reporting that the deal is close to being done, but the price would be less than the $150 million the San Francisco-based company has been asking suitors. An announcement may come next week…but of course, until the deal is signed, talks could fall through again, as it has in the past. Flixster users review, discover and recommend films, and has taken off as a Facebook application in the last six months or so.
